About Farson

Farson is a census-designated place in Sweetwater County, Wyoming, United States. The 2010 census counted 313 residents. Farson and nearby Eden are located near an archaeological site dating to the Protohistoric period. Farson contains the remains of at least 12 lodges and a massive bone bed of over 200 pronghorn, indicating it was a site for communal hunting and processing. For Farson, the memorable detail is the way older history and current gathering places share one local map. Farson lies at the intersection of U.S. 191 and Wyoming Highway 28. Farson is 40 miles north of Rock Springs and approximately 45 miles southwest of South Pass.
